The Stormy Creek Ranch is a true central Washington getaway property. Boasting 637± acres of timbered hillsides and surrounded on all four sides by Forest Service lands, this property has endless potential. Stormy Creek is a year-round stream flowing through the middle of this property. To the north, Baldy Mountain and Stormy Mountain tower over this property, with multiple view sites of the mountains from both the valley floor and the scenic butte.
With multiple buildable locations and timber and water being abundant, this property has the potential for a full-time residence or a great seasonal cabin to enjoy throughout the year. Road access for the upper portion of this property can be through a private gate from Potatoe Creek FS Road to the south. From the Entiat River Road on the southeast is a private easement to access the valley bottom and north side of the property. Multiple stream crossings have been maintained for access to both sides of the stream.
Trophy mule deer, moose, bear, cougar, and upland birds in this area are plentiful. Game Management Unit (GMU) 247 (Entiat) is host to 15 quality mule deer permits each year. This property has not had a commercial timber harvest in 20+ years.
